    Brian Kudlow

    Co-Founder at Watchmaker Genomics

    Professional Background

    Brian Kudlow is a prominent figure in the fields of molecular and cellular biology, with a rich background that integrates extensive research experience, innovative leadership, and a passion for advancing genomic technologies. As a co-founder of Watchmaker Genomics, Brian has been instrumental in creating solutions that harness the power of genomic data to revolutionize healthcare and improve patient outcomes. His work aligns with the growing importance of precision medicine, making a significant impact in the biotechnology landscape.

    Prior to his role at Watchmaker Genomics, Brian held several key positions at ArcherDX, Inc., where he served as the Vice President of Research and Development. His journey at ArcherDX saw him progress through various senior roles, including Senior Director and Director of NGS Applications and Chemistry, highlighting his expertise in Next-Generation Sequencing (NGS) and his leadership capabilities in driving product development and scientific innovation. During his time there, Brian contributed significantly to the development of cutting-edge genomic applications that are now at the forefront of cancer diagnostics and treatment.

    Brian’s earlier professional experience includes serving as a Senior Scientist at Thermo Fisher Scientific, where he honed his skills in scientific research and technology development. His foundational experiences as a Postdoctoral Fellow at the University of Colorado Boulder and a Postdoctoral Researcher at the University of Washington further strengthened his expertise in molecular biology, positioning him as a respected scientist with a robust academic and research background.

    Education and Achievements

    Brian Kudlow's academic journey is marked by a strong foundation in both mathematics and computer science, complemented by an advanced focus on molecular and cellular biology. He obtained his Bachelor of Science (BSc) degree in Mathematics and Computer Science from McGill University, where he developed a solid analytical framework that supports his research and applications in genomics.

    Continuing his education, Brian pursued a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) in Molecular and Cellular Biology at the esteemed University of Washington.
